It’s the end of the line for Miss Cleo, the Caribbean-sounding psychic who’s a staple of late night television. FTC suits against the parent companies of various Miss Cleo fronts have led those companies to pull the plug on the lady.

In some way it’s a shame, since certainly her persona came across (usually) as no-nonsense advice to “kick de bum out!” and “face up to what you’ve been doing, mon!” But the array of charges against the companies that were using the Miss Cleo (a/k/a Youree Dell Harris) indicate that somebody ought to have known that this end was coming.
